Appropriate Preposition:

  • Argue against ( যূক্তি দেখানো (কোন কিছু) ) I argued with him against the point.
  • Qualified for ( যোগ্য ) He is qualified for the post.
  • Wait on ( সেবা করা ) The nurse waited on the patient.
  • Overcome with ( দমন করা ) He was overcome with fatigue.
  • Envy of ( ঈর্ষা ) I have no envy of him.
  • Busy with ( ব্যস্ত ) He is busy with his studies.

Idioms:

  • host in himself ( একাই একশ )
  • Gift of the gab ( বাককটুতা ) An advocate should have the gift of the gab.
  • live by ones wit ( কথা বেচে খাওয়া )
  • Big gun ( নেতৃস্থানীয় ব্যক্তি ) He is a big gun of our locality.
  • To the contrary ( কাহারও বক্তব্যের বিপক্ষে ) In the court he said nothing to the contrary.
  • Red letter day ( স্মরণীয় দিন ) The 21 February is a red letter day in the history of Bangladesh.
